BROOKVILLE, N.Y. (Oct. 17, 2015) - A four-goal second half propelled the 11th-ranked LIU Post men's soccer team to a 6-1 win over Mercy College in East Coast Conference action at Pioneer Soccer Park on Saturday.
The Pioneers (9-1-2, 6-0 ECC) broke through just 8:03 into the contest. Sophomore forward
Jason Lampkin (Hawardon, North Wales, U.K.) fed a cross to senior midfielder
Per Forgaard (Stavanger, Norway), who headed a shot into the net for the 1-0 lead.
In the 29th minute, graduate midfielder
Tom Bowen (Aberdovey, Wales, U.K.) sent a free kick into the box that graduate back
Seb Baxter (Saffron Walden, England) put into the mesh with a diving header.
The green and gold outshot the Mavericks (4-8-1, 2-4-1 ECC), 7-4, in the game's opening half. Junior keeper
Jesper Malmstrom (Linkopping, Sweden) made two saves in the first 45 minutes.
In the second half, the Pioneers turned up the pressure. Forgaard notched his second marker of the game in the 67th minute, before Mercy got on the board in the 69th minute.
From there, it was all LIU Post. Senior forward
Matias Ruiz (Southampton, N.Y.) tucked a free kick inside the left post in the 72nd minute. Fellow senior forward
Alfred Lindberg (Grabo, Sweden) scored in the 84th minute off assists by sophomore midfielder
Harry Pearse (Berkshire, London, England) and sophomore forward
Neil Feminella (West Islip, N.Y.).
Then, in the 87th minute, Pearse collected a goal of his own, off an assist from junior forward
Johann Kristjansson (Reykjavic, Iceland), to cap the scoring.
Malmstrom made two saves in the second half to earn his eighth win of 2015.
